About

This extended Nestaocano route includes additional access via the Métawichiche tributary system, providing paddlers with a comprehensive wilderness experience through multiple lake systems and connecting rivers. The route traverses varied terrain from Lac Grenier through to the confluence with Rivière du Chef, offering diverse paddling conditions and extended wilderness immersion. The additional access point makes this version more flexible for trip planning while maintaining the wild character of the northern Quebec landscape.
